Analytical solutions for an avian influenza epidemic model incorporating spatial spread as a diffusive process
© 2015 Global-Science Press. We consider a theoretical model for the spread of avian influenza in a poultry population. An avian influenza epidemic model incorporating spatial spread as a diffusive process is discussed, where the infected individuals are restricted from moving to prevent spatial tra...
